Solution for What is 33 percent of 46575:

33 percent *46575 =

(33:100)*46575 =

(33*46575):100 =

1536975:100 = 15369.75

Now we have: 33 percent of 46575 = 15369.75

Question: What is 33 percent of 46575?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: Our output value is 46575.

Step 2: We represent the unknown value with {x}.

Step 3: From step 1 above,{46575}={100\%}.

Step 4: Similarly, {x}={33\%}.

Step 5: This results in a pair of simple equations:

{46575}={100\%}(1).

{x}={33\%}(2).

Step 6: By dividing equation 1 by equation 2 and noting that both the RHS (right hand side) of both
equations have the same unit (%); we have

\frac{46575}{x}=\frac{100\%}{33\%}

Step 7: Again, the reciprocal of both sides gives

\frac{x}{46575}=\frac{33}{100}

\Rightarrow{x} = {15369.75}

Therefore, {33\%} of {46575} is {15369.75}
